[cobirds] Red-tailed Hawk hunting at my feeders

Birders,
A Red-tailed Hawk is picking off birds at my feeders!  Normally, a Cooper's Hawk that lives in my neighborhood is responsible for bird deaths at my feeders.

The hawk sits on my house or high in a neighbor's cottonwood tree and watches the feeders in both my front and back yards.  The Cooper's will sit quietly in the tree where the feeders are hanging and wait for its prey.

As a result, I have very few birds.
